Output 340766485e9e77510aea53fe0b12cdacacfe5df4eaf141ef3c1b4ba20ce96eb1:2

value
16918656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c347479acba1276169c6d98e121c7f99b15d173 OP_EQUAL
address
38dx7ky8mUuUsYYwwP7Q3F5QFdPPAvJnzX
transaction
340766485e9e77510aea53fe0b12cdacacfe5df4eaf141ef3c1b4ba20ce96eb1
spent
true